5+ Best Influence Line Calculators Online

A digital tool facilitates the determination of influence lines for specific structural components. These lines graphically represent the variation of a structural response, such as shear force or bending moment at a particular point, due to a unit load traversing the structure. For instance, a bridge engineer might use such a tool to understand how a moving truck’s weight affects stress at critical locations within the bridge’s span.

Such computational aids significantly expedite the analysis process compared to traditional manual calculations, reducing the potential for error and enabling rapid assessment of numerous scenarios. This enhanced efficiency allows engineers to optimize designs for safety and economy, ensuring structures can withstand expected loading conditions. The development of these tools mirrors advancements in structural analysis methods, transitioning from tedious hand calculations to sophisticated software solutions.

Drip Line Length Calculator

A tool designed for determining the precise tubing length required for drip irrigation systems considers factors such as area dimensions, plant spacing, and emitter flow rates. This ensures efficient water delivery to each plant, minimizing waste and maximizing growth potential. For instance, a rectangular garden with specific plant requirements would necessitate calculations based on its length and width, as well as the recommended distance between emitters.

Accurate measurement plays a vital role in water conservation and optimal irrigation. Historically, such estimations relied on manual calculations, often leading to inaccuracies and inefficiencies. Modern tools offer precision, simplifying the design process and enabling tailored watering strategies for various landscape configurations. This contributes significantly to sustainable gardening and agricultural practices by minimizing water usage and reducing runoff.

Best Coaxial Line Impedance Calculator | Tool

A tool used for determining the characteristic impedance of a coaxial cable is essential in radio frequency (RF) engineering. This impedance, a crucial parameter, depends on the cable’s physical dimensions, specifically the diameters of the inner conductor and the outer conductor’s dielectric. For example, entering the relevant measurements into such a tool allows engineers to ensure their cable matches the impedance of the source and load, which is crucial for efficient power transfer and minimizing signal reflections.

Matching impedance in RF systems is paramount for optimal performance. Mismatches can lead to signal loss, standing waves, and damage to components. Historically, determining this parameter involved complex calculations, but now, readily available online resources and software simplify the process, saving time and reducing the risk of errors. This facilitated advancements in various fields utilizing RF technology, from telecommunications to medical equipment.

7+ Directed Line Segment Ratio Calculator Tools

A tool designed for calculating proportional divisions along a line segment involves specifying the start and end points of the segment, along with a desired ratio. This process determines the coordinates of a point that divides the segment according to that ratio. For example, dividing a line segment from (1,2) to (7,10) in a 1:2 ratio would locate a point one-third of the way along the segment from the starting point. The resulting point’s coordinates can then be utilized in various geometric calculations and applications.

This type of calculation is fundamental in computer graphics, geographic information systems (GIS), and other fields involving spatial reasoning. It plays a crucial role in tasks like rendering images, interpolating data, and determining positions on maps. Historically, these calculations were performed manually using geometric principles, but the advent of digital tools has streamlined the process, enabling greater precision and efficiency. Understanding proportional division underpins more complex concepts like affine transformations and projective geometry.

Calculate Pipeline Volume: 3+ Methods

Determining the internal capacity of piping systems is essential in various industries. This process involves calculating the space within a pipe segment, often expressed in cubic units such as cubic meters or cubic feet. For instance, knowing a pipe’s internal dimensions (diameter and length) allows accurate determination of the fluid it can hold.

Accurate capacity assessment is crucial for efficient operations across diverse sectors, including oil and gas, water management, and chemical processing. Precise figures are essential for inventory management, flow rate calculations, and ensuring optimal system design. Historically, these calculations relied on manual methods and tables, but modern computational tools now offer greater speed and precision. This impacts project timelines and resource allocation, ultimately contributing to cost savings and improved safety standards.
